Transaction e2609c8327472e5acecd04608255813c5a934bc701fc4682fa8cf21c54e1c6d5
1 Input
1 Output
-
e2609c8327472e5acecd04608255813c5a934bc701fc4682fa8cf21c54e1c6d5:0
- value
- 2230988
- script pubkey
- OP_0 OP_PUSHBYTES_20 c25618d50494f83511aa6bd25eefc28f911893ee
- address
- bc1qcftp34gyjnur2yd2d0f9am7z37g33ylw0mnjmc